
To coincide with the Little Black Dress Exhibition, The Fashion and Textile Museum and M.A.C are to hold an exclusive evening with Terry Barber, a highly experienced artist in the world of fashion.
From Bardot to Winehouse, the sculpted eye look is to make up what the little black dress is to fashion: a timeless classic. Terry Barber explores and demonstrates the black lined eye and its many incarnations through the ages. This class will involve a discussion of iconic women who have showcased this look throughout the ages, followed by a demonstration of the techniques employed to achieve this.
Barber has worked with: Liza Minelli, Diana Ross, Linda Evangelista, Dita Von Teese and Claudia Schiffer amongst others.
